Denmark - Spirits Consumption Per Capita
Since 2014, Denmark Spirits Consumption Per Capita rose 0.8%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 66 among other countries in Spirits Consumption Per Capita at 1.65 Liters of Pure Alcohol. Denmark is overtaken by Jamaica, which was ranked number 65 at 1.66 Liters of Pure Alcohol and is followed by Nauru with 1.64 Liters of Pure Alcohol. Dominica ranked the highest with 7.24 Liters of Pure Alcohol in 2019, +0.1% compared to 2018. Seychelles, Bulgaria and Latvia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Iran recorded the best 5 years average growth at +27.8% per year, while Somalia recorded the worst performance at -100% per year.
